Error message
The passed network's output length is %s, which is less than the requested num_token_predictions %s.
What it means
Error "The passed network's output length is %s, which is less than the requested num_token_predictions %s." thrown in tensorflow/models.
Source
Thrown at official/nlp/modeling/models/bert_pretrainer.py:90
network_inputs = network.inputs
inputs = copy.copy(network_inputs)
# Because we have a copy of inputs to create this Model object, we can
# invoke the Network object with its own input tensors to start the Model.
# Note that, because of how deferred construction happens, we can't use
# the copy of the list here - by the time the network is invoked, the list
# object contains the additional input added below.
sequence_output, cls_output = network(network_inputs)
# The encoder network may get outputs from all layers.
if isinstance(sequence_output, list):
sequence_output = sequence_output[-1]
if isinstance(cls_output, list):
cls_output = cls_output[-1]
sequence_output_length = sequence_output.shape.as_list()[1]
if sequence_output_length is not None and (sequence_output_length <
num_token_predictions):
raise ValueError(
"The passed network's output length is %s, which is less than the "
'requested num_token_predictions %s.' %
(sequence_output_length, num_token_predictions))
